Learning objectives
The course aims to provide students with the basic physiological, clinical and statistical evaluation of the effectiveness of the prescription of physical activity in different types of patients, and is aimed at primary and secondary cardiovascular prevention, rehabilitation, cardiopulmonary and at the increase of cardiovascular fitness. Moreover, the course aims to provide students with the basic statistical and methodological understanding of the contents of the scientific studies on the topic, from large epidemiological studies to clinical studies of efficacy and safety of treatments and physical rehabilitation.
Expected learning outcomes
At the end of the course the student should have acquired the following skills:
. ability to evaluate the results of a scientific study and organization of bibliographic and / or experimental data;
. reading and interpretation of the data of a cardiopulmonary exercise testing (especially respiratory gas analysis and pulmonary ventilation);
. basic reading skills (interpretation, not diagnostic) of the electrocardiogram at rest and on exertion;
. ability to assess cardiovascular risk according to the model validated and reported in the current guidelines of the major international scientific societies;
. understanding of the application principles of sports therapy and of the prescription of exercise in various fields and pathophysiological models.
